#dae2d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dae2d2 is composed of 85.5% red, 88.6%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.1%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 90 degrees, a saturation of 21.6% and a lightness of 85.5%. #dae2d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b5c5a5.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#dae2d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dae2d2 has RGB values of R:218, G:226,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14344914.
| Hex triplet | dae2d2 | #dae2d2 |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 218, 226, 210 | rgb(218,226,210) |
| RGB Percent | 85.5, 88.6, 82.4 | rgb(85.5%,88.6%,82.4%) |
| CMYK | 4, 0, 7, 11 | |
| HSL | 90°, 21.6, 85.5 | hsl(90,21.6%,85.5%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 90°, 7.1, 88.6 | |
| Web Safe | cccccc | #cccccc |
| CIE-LAB | 88.899, -5.531, 6.881 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 67.74, 73.951, 71.675 |
| xyY | 0.317, 0.347, 73.951 |
| CIE-LCH | 88.899, 8.829, 128.789 |
| CIE-LUV | 88.899, -3.684, 11.309 |
| Hunter-Lab | 85.995, -9.882, 10.78 |
| Binary | 11011010, 11100010, 11010010 |
